在MySQL中,為員工設(shè)置權(quán)限通常涉及以下幾個步驟:
CREATE USER 'employee'@'localhost' IDENTIFIED BY 'password';
在這個例子中,'employee’是新用戶的用戶名,'localhost’表示該用戶只能從本地主機(jī)連接到MySQL服務(wù)器,'password’是新用戶的密碼。 2. 分配權(quán)限:創(chuàng)建用戶后,你需要為該用戶分配適當(dāng)?shù)臋?quán)限。這可以通過執(zhí)行以下SQL命令來完成:
GRANT SELECT, INSERT, UPDATE, DELETE ON database_name.* TO 'employee'@'localhost';
在這個例子中,'database_name’是你希望分配權(quán)限的數(shù)據(jù)庫的名稱,‘SELECT’, ‘INSERT’, ‘UPDATE’, 'DELETE’是該用戶被允許執(zhí)行的SQL命令。你可以根據(jù)需要修改這些權(quán)限。
如果你想查看一個用戶的所有權(quán)限,你可以執(zhí)行以下SQL命令:
SHOW GRANTS FOR 'employee'@'localhost';
FLUSH PRIVILEGES;
DROP USER 'employee'@'localhost';
請注意,刪除用戶將刪除與該用戶關(guān)聯(lián)的所有數(shù)據(jù)和權(quán)限。在執(zhí)行此操作之前,請確保已備份所有重要數(shù)據(jù)。
以上就是在MySQL中為員工設(shè)置權(quán)限的基本步驟。你可以根據(jù)需要修改這些步驟以適應(yīng)你的具體情況。